are you looking to match the most recent metal GW thunderhawk or the Resin FW variant in size?

if it's the latter I think you'd need to seriously up the detail as otherwise it will end up being a featureless box, maybe take some inspiration from Warmaster Nice's upscaled capitol imperialis, or alternatively have a look at what moredakka is doing with his imperator scratchbuild, I'd go for the nice boxy shape with some form of battlement and using as much gothic detail is as humanly possible ;)
